Timberland Investment Analysis
Risk and Return Overview
Timberland investments often deliver steady returns driven by wood price cycles, land appreciation, and disciplined thinning schedules. Understanding stand age, species composition, and market access helps you model realistic cash flow scenarios.
Site Productivity Metrics
Site index, soil class, and historical growth rates are central to forecasting volume and revenue. We integrate GIS data with growth models to estimate future merchantable timber volumes for each property.
Sustainable Forest Management Practices
Certification and Compliance
Third party certifications such as FSC and SFI demonstrate adherence to environmental standards, improving market access and supporting long term land stewardship. Timber and Love Realty prioritizes properties with recognized management plans.
Harvest Planning and Reforestation
Selective harvesting, skid trail layout, and best management practices for streams protect soil and water quality. We work with foresters to design rotations that balance income generation with stand resilience.
Property Valuation and Market Trends
Comparable Sales and Income Approach
Recent timberland transactions, specialty site improvements, and income from leases provide benchmarks for pricing. Adjustments for location, access, and ecological attributes refine the final valuation.
Demand Drivers for Timber Assets
Population growth, housing starts, and policy incentives for bioenergy influence timber demand. Tracking mill capacity, log export flows, and regional employment helps anticipate price direction at the stand level.

How do you determine fair market value for timberland properties?
We combine comparable sales, income capitalization, and timber stand valuation to arrive at a supported price range that reflects current market conditions and property specific characteristics.
What due diligence items are critical before purchasing timberland?
Key checks include title survey, access rights, environmental regulations, harvest history, and existing management or conservation easements that could limit future operations or improvements.
Can timberland provide both recreational enjoyment and investment returns?
Yes, many clients use properties for hunting, fishing, and low impact recreation while still managing timber rotations. We evaluate habitat features and access to support compatible use plans.
What role do forestry consultants play in the acquisition process?
Foresters assess inventory, growth potential, and harvest costs, producing reports that inform offer prices and cash flow models. Timber and Love Realty coordinates these experts to align technical findings with your financial objectives.
